= Break-Glass Access: Firmware Update Channel =

The Quillhaven firmware update channel is normally managed through the Orbex signing pipeline. If the pipeline is unreachable and a critical device patch must ship, support may invoke break-glass access on the standby publisher node. This bypasses the dual-approval gate, so log the incident immediately and notify the on-call lead. Unlock the standby publisher with the recovery passphrase that appears directly below this line.

strongbox words: ulamir-ulaix

## Step 6: Wire up Spanview

Spanview is our diff viewer for the monster files the data team loves to commit. It streams chunks instead of loading everything, so it needs its own worker process. Copy spanview.env.example to spanview.env and set CHUNK_SIZE_MB to 8 unless told otherwise. The streaming backend won't start without its access credential, so add that line right under CHUNK_SIZE_MB:

sealed setting: LEDGER_TOKEN20=6148d35bbb480b0ab79e

Quick tour for the security review. We run three environments: sandbox (fake points, reset nightly), staging (mirrors prod schema, scrubbed balances), and prod. All point mutations go through the ledger service — nothing writes to the table directly, and every adjustment is double-entry, so balances are always derivable from the journal. Sandbox is intentionally loose; staging and prod enforce signed requests and per-partner rate caps. For reference during the review, the prod ledger runs with these settings:

deployment values, kawip-kafog:
belath:
  pin: 3709
  tenant: ulaox
  seal: seal_25075386
  metrics_host: metrics.belath.halixhq.test
  standby_team: gormir
  escalation: wenys-fenwyn
  nonce: 26e5f7

Subject: DR drill Thursday — gateway rate limits

Hi! Quick heads-up before Thursday's disaster-recovery drill. We'll fail over the Pellway API gateway to the standby region, and the rate limiter will start cold — expect some 429s for the first few minutes, totally normal. Your job: watch the throttle dashboard and confirm limits rebuild per service. If the limiter config won't sync, you'll need to unlock the recovery console manually. The passphrase you'll need is right below.

unlock words, hahaf-fajeg: quenmir-belius